Sometimes i notice a ''thump crackling'' sound from one of the woofers of my powered tower speakers, there is no scratch sound from the woofer if i push it in or out by hand, the ''thump crackling'' sound seems to come at a spesific frequency. Strangely enough, the woofer measures ok. 4 Ohm, but i guess there still can be something wrong with it? I have been looking around the internet for spare parts, but no luck so far. These speakers have a built in 500W Sunfire plate amp to drive the 15'' woofer. Already spent a couple of $1000 for repairs on 3 of these plate amps, so i dont want to give up on these speakers, i also think i will have to spend a lot to get something else performing as good as these. Overall specs of the speaker: Frequency response: 18-23000 Hz +- 2 db The crossover frequency for the woofer is at 120Hz The internal volume of the speaker is about 92 liter or 3,25 cubic feet, the cabinet is sealed. I dont know the sensitivity of the woofer itself, but overall its 95db 2,83V 1/m I've looked at the parts express site, there i found this Dayton woofer RSS390HF-4 15" Reference HF Subwoofer 4 Ohm Here is the pdf with full specs of the Dayton woofer Can this woofer be used to replace the original woofers, or maybe someone have other suggestions? ~~Leif

FLAC is a lossless format, which means you get all the music, it's not just a question of drive space either. It's also far more faster to transfer the smaller FLAC files from your PC to a dedicated music server if you've got one, also easier/faster to do backup of your music if they're in FLAC compared to wave files. (This matters only with large music collections though) Anyway, weithrino's advice about going to your local library was a good one!
